In the first part of this article, the anatomy and histology of the peripheral nerves are discussed, emphasizing the importance of the correlation with their imaging appearance. The normal appearance of a nerve and the ultrasound exploration technique are presented. In the second part, the ultrasonographic study of upper extremity entrapment neuropathies is reviewed.
